Output 203a1e6c584125c10c9d559e8dc1b688a57a81af7144a75a1d5de79668101ff9:3

value
4676431
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 df9404adc176c5014efef8f71d7dfbf7e6ec64f0 OP_EQUALVERIFY OP_CHECKSIG
address
1MPB1GZdW6Zgu51natHX6stAYVnTagr8TZ
transaction
203a1e6c584125c10c9d559e8dc1b688a57a81af7144a75a1d5de79668101ff9
confirmations
350610
spent
true